MSU definitely has talent at a few spots, most notably Appling, Harris and Payne. However, they dont have a true PG or any pure shooters (besides Harris) and they seem to have a really low Basketball IQ which jumps out to me whenever I've watched them. Draymond was one of the smartest basketball players in the country last year and without him they seem lost.

They average 15.6 Turnovers per game which ranks #267 nationally. MSU's Assist - Turnover ratio is 0.9 which ranks #195 nationally. This is a dumb team. Great athletes but not great basketball players.

For comparison's sake UM averages 10.3 Turnovers per game which ranks #21 nationally. UMs Assist - Turnover ratio is 1.56 which ranks #5 nationally.

Using the eyeball test you can see how much smarter UMs team is compared to MSU and the stats prove it to be true.
